Robert Lee Kline Jr., age 52, of Cuyahoga Falls, Ohio passed away on September 14, 2025.

Robert was a talented graphic designer who spent his career at MONSTERS Unlimited, working alongside his longtime best friend, Patrick Jebber. His creativity and love of art extended beyond his professional life - he was a regular exhibitor at Cleveland's Ingenuity Festival and found joy in sharing his passion with the community.

He will be remembered for his love of pop culture, flea markets, and vintage video games, as well as the warmth he shared with those closest to him.

Robert was preceded in death by his parents, Robert Lee Kline Sr. and Carol (Reiber) Kline. He is survived by his loving wife, Beth (Doss) Kline; his sister, Theresa Kline; and his cherished "fur babies," Gus and Ozzy.

The family kindly requests that donations in memory of Robert be made to "One of a Kind Pets": https://www.oneofakindpets.com/ways-to-give/make-a-difference/.

Robert's memory will live on through the art he created, the friendships he treasured and the love he gave so freely.

In honoring Robert's life and memory, the family will receive guests Thursday, September 25 from 5 to 7 pm, in the Dunn-Quigley funeral home 3333 Kent Rd Stow, OH with a memorial service to begin at at 7:00 pm where friends and loved ones will gather to celebrate his life, share stories, and support one another through this painful loss. Following his wishes, Robert will be cremated, with his ashes to be interred at a later date. This will serve as a place of reflection for those who seek to remember the light that Robert brought to their lives.
